This site is claiming to be the next Digg. They have a similar feature where you can "seed the vine" with links just like Digg. Or you can write a blog article which is posted in your own space (yourname.newsvine.com) and you earn 90% of the revenue from the traffic generated by the article. I have tried both techinques so far and have yet to make any money from the site. But it looks to have promise.
